That's why it's almost impossible that you have never heard of the Fairphone 5 whose creators ensure that you can easily swap its parts including screen, battery, camera modules, speakers and the USB-C port, without being rocket science. kind.

Now the renowned iFixit (the world's largest online repair community) gave the Fairphone 5 a solid 10/10 repairability score (via Android titles).

The plastic back still comes off quite easily because the Fairphone doesn't stick it: just unclip it and that's it. Compared to the Fairphone 4, the new Fairphone 5 has a redesigned cover with increased thickness of nano coating for an IP55 rating of dust and water resistance. Inside, we find a larger battery (4,200 mAh instead of 3,905 mAh) which takes up more space than before but which remains easily removable.

In terms of specifications, the Fairphone 5 contains a Qualcomm QCM6490 SoC based on the Snapdragon 782G. This means you get mid-range performance, but it's a marked improvement over the Fairphone 4's Snapdragon 750G SoC. The chip is paired with 8GB of RAM and 256GB of storage, and you can even insert a microSD card to add up to 2TB of additional storage.

The phone starts with Android 13, and the best part is that Fairphone is going big by committing to five major OS updates and eight years of security patches. The objective is even to extend this deadline to a decade. It’s entirely fair to call it the “Decadephone”!
